Chisago County, Minnesota Citizen Voting-age Population By Race and Ethnicity in 2010 (ACS-5Yrs)
Based on the US Census Bureau's special tabulation from the ACS 5-year estimates, in 2010, the citizen voting-age population for Chisago County, MN was 38.67K. The Non-Hispanic White Alone ethnicity group had the highest citizen voting-age population (36.79K) and constituted 95.14% of the total.
The Non-Hispanic Black or African American Alone ethnicity group had the second highest citizen voting-age population (700) and constituted 1.81% of the total. The Hispanic or Latino of All Races ethnicity group had the third highest (470), constituting 1.22% of the total citizen voting-age population.

| Ethnicity | Voting-age Population | % of Voting-age Pop. |
|---|---|---|
| Non-Hispanic White Alone | 36790 | 95.14 |
| Non-Hispanic Black or African American Alone | 700 | 1.81 |
| Hispanic or Latino of All Races | 470 | 1.22 |
| Non-Hispanic American Indian and Alaska Native Alone | 260 | 0.67 |
| Non-Hispanic Two Or More Races | 250 | 0.65 |
| Non-Hispanic Asian Alone | 205 | 0.53 |
